Apart from Gombe United hotshot Mustapha Babadidi whose injury has stopped him from coming to camp all invited players have reported and all took part in Wednesday tedious workout at the Goal Project site inside the Abuja National Stadium.
In all 25 players took part in the training session superintended by Dan  “the bull” Amokachi in the absence of Head Coach Stephen Keshi and the battle for shirts was intense, as all the players seek to impress the coaching crew that they deserve to be on the plane to Abu Dhabi, for the friendly against Egypt.
 
Former Super Eagles first choice in goal Ike Shorunmin took time off to drill the three goalies, Dan Akpeyi, Okemute Odah and Chigozie Agbim, who double as skipper of is side.
Defenders Azubuike Ewueke, Godfrey Oboabona, Papa Idris, Adesope Hammed, Juwon Oshaniwa and Henry Uche, Ogonna Uzochukwu were in excellent shape. From the midfield Uche Ossai, who lost his father recently has not shown ant sign of bereavement, same for Bathlomew Ibenegbu, Izu Azuka, Shehu Maijema, Nura Mohammed, ever impressive Ejike Uzoenyi, Gabriel Reuben and new comer Husein Hassan.
Kalu Uche, Sunday Mba, Jabason Solomon, Gbolahan Salami, Obinna Nwachukwu, Barnabas Imenger and Lawal Mohammed have added to the selection headache of the national team handlers for the friendly against Egypt . “Only the best will be picked” Amokachi has assured
